function Get-MyProcessThree | |
{ | |
<# | |
.SYNOPSIS | |
Use TypeData to display a subset of values | |
.DESCRIPTION | |
Use TypeData to display a subset of values, | |
but you can use select to get more values from the return | |
.EXAMPLE | |
PS C:\> Get-MyProcessThree | |
Use TypeData to display a subset of values | |
.EXAMPLE | |
PS C:\> Get-MyProcessThree | Select-Object -Property * | |
Use TypeData to display a subset of values, in this case all values we know | |
.EXAMPLE | |
PS C:\> Get-MyProcessThree | Get-Member | |
Viewing Object Structure (Get-Member) | |
.NOTES | |
Place additional notes here. | |
.LINK | |
https://devblogs.microsoft.com/powershell/psstandardmembers-the-stealth-property/ | |
.LINK | |
https://powershell.one/powershell-internals/functions/using-propertysets | |
.LINK | |
https://learn-powershell.net/2013/08/03/quick-hits-set-the-default-property-display-in-powershell-on-custom-objects/ | |
.LINK | |
http://stackoverflow.com/questions/1369542/can-you-set-an-objects-defaultdisplaypropertyset-in-a-powershell-v2-script/1891215#1891215 | |
#> | |
[OutputType([pscustomobject])] | |
[CmdletBinding()] | |
param () | |
# Cleanup | |
$ProcessList = $null | |
# Gather the Info | |
$ProcessList = Get-Process | ForEach-Object -Process { | |
[PSCustomObject]@{ | |
PSTypeName = 'MyProcessList' | |
Name = $_.Name | |
Id = $_.Id | |
PriorityClass = $_.PriorityClass | |
FileVersion = $_.FileVersion | |
Path = $_.Path | |
Company = $_.Company | |
CPU = $_.CPU | |
ProductVersion = $_.ProductVersion | |
Description = $_.Description | |
Product = $_.Product | |
ProcessName = $_.ProcessName | |
} | |
} | |
# Remove the existing TypeName | |
Remove-TypeData -TypeName MyProcessList -ErrorAction SilentlyContinue | |
# Configure a default display set for the TypeName | |
Update-TypeData -TypeName MyProcessList -DefaultDisplayPropertySet 'Name', 'Id', 'CPU' | |
# Dump the Report | |
$ProcessList | |
# Free-up the memory | |
$ProcessList = $null | |
#region GarbageCollection | |
[GC]::Collect() | |
[GC]::WaitForPendingFinalizers() | |
#endregion GarbageCollection | |
} | |
Get-MyProcessThree | |
Get-MyProcessThree | Select-Object -Property * | |
Get-MyProcessThree | Get-Member | |
function Get-MyProcessFour | |
{ | |
<# | |
.SYNOPSIS | |
Use PSStandardMembers to display a subset of values | |
.DESCRIPTION | |
Use PSStandardMembers to display a subset of values, | |
but you can use select to get more values from the return | |
.EXAMPLE | |
PS C:\> Get-MyProcessFour | |
Use PSStandardMembers to display a subset of values | |
.EXAMPLE | |
PS C:\> Get-MyProcessFour | Select-Object -Property * | |
Use PSStandardMembers to display a subset of values, in this case all values we know | |
.EXAMPLE | |
PS C:\> Get-MyProcessFour | Get-Member | |
Viewing Object Structure (Get-Member) | |
.NOTES | |
This is what I used most in the past e.g., for Search-MailboxItemDeletion | |
.LINK | |
https://devblogs.microsoft.com/powershell/psstandardmembers-the-stealth-property/ | |
.LINK | |
https://github.com/jhochwald/PowerShell-collection/blob/master/ExchangeOnline/Search-MailboxItemDeletion.ps1 | |
.LINK | |
https://powershell.one/powershell-internals/functions/using-propertysets | |
.LINK | |
https://learn-powershell.net/2013/08/03/quick-hits-set-the-default-property-display-in-powershell-on-custom-objects/ | |
.LINK | |
http://stackoverflow.com/questions/1369542/can-you-set-an-objects-defaultdisplaypropertyset-in-a-powershell-v2-script/1891215#1891215 | |
#> | |
[OutputType([pscustomobject])] | |
[CmdletBinding()] | |
param () | |
# Configure a default display set | |
$defaultDisplaySet = 'Name', 'Id', 'CPU' | |
# Configure a default display set | |
$defaultDisplayPropertySet = (New-Object -TypeName System.Management.Automation.PSPropertySet -ArgumentList ('DefaultDisplayPropertySet', [string[]]$defaultDisplaySet)) | |
$PSStandardMembers = [Management.Automation.PSMemberInfo[]]@($defaultDisplayPropertySet) | |
$ProcessList = $null | |
# Gather the Info | |
$ProcessList = Get-Process | ForEach-Object -Process { | |
[PSCustomObject]@{ | |
PSTypeName = 'MyProcessList' | |
Name = $_.Name | |
Id = $_.Id | |
PriorityClass = $_.PriorityClass | |
FileVersion = $_.FileVersion | |
Path = $_.Path | |
Company = $_.Company | |
CPU = $_.CPU | |
ProductVersion = $_.ProductVersion | |
Description = $_.Description | |
Product = $_.Product | |
ProcessName = $_.ProcessName | |
} | |
} | |
# Give the object a unique TypeName | |
$ProcessList.PSObject.TypeNames.Insert(0, 'MyProcessList.Information') | |
$ProcessList | Add-Member -NotePropertyName MemberSet -NotePropertyValue PSStandardMembers -InputObject $PSStandardMembers | |
# Dump the Report | |
$ProcessList | |
# Free-up the memory | |
$ProcessList = $null | |
#region GarbageCollection | |
[GC]::Collect() | |
[GC]::WaitForPendingFinalizers() | |
#endregion GarbageCollection | |
} | |
Get-MyProcessFour | |
Get-MyProcessFour | Select-Object -Property * | |
Get-MyProcessFour | Get-Member | |
function Get-MyProcessFive | |
{ | |
<# | |
.SYNOPSIS | |
Change the display of objects or to define default displays for new object we created | |
.DESCRIPTION | |
Change the display of objects or to define default displays for new object we created in Windows PowerShell | |
It uses a simple Format.ps1xml file to do so! | |
Beginning in PowerShell 6, the default views are defined in PowerShell source code. | |
The Format.ps1xml files from Windows PowerShell 5.1 and earlier versions don't exist in PowerShell Core 6 and later versions. | |
.EXAMPLE | |
PS C:\> Get-MyProcessFive | |
Change the display of objects or to define default displays for new object we created | |
.EXAMPLE | |
PS C:\> Get-MyProcessFive | Select-Object -Property * | |
Change the display of objects or to define default displays for new object we created, | |
in this case all values we know | |
.EXAMPLE | |
PS C:\> Get-MyProcessFive | Get-Member | |
Viewing Object Structure (Get-Member) | |
.NOTES | |
To be honest: This example is nonsense! | |
You would never do that, using Format.ps1xml is nice for Windows PowerShell modules, | |
creating the file on the fly (like in the example) is something I would never so, | |
and you should avoid that as well! | |
Please keep that in mind! | |
And again: This is for Windows PowerShell only! | |
with PowerShell Core 6, the default views for objects are defined in PowerShell source code. | |
You can also create Table views, please see the links below! | |
.LINK | |
https://docs.microsoft.com/en-us/powershell/module/microsoft.powershell.core/about/about_format.ps1xml | |
.LINK | |
https://docs.microsoft.com/en-us/powershell/module/microsoft.powershell.utility/update-formatdata | |
.LINK | |
https://powershell.one/powershell-internals/functions/using-propertysets | |
#> | |
#region ps1xmlDemo | |
<# | |
Formats (.ps1xml files) are typically used within PowerShell modules, this is just a sample and makes it way more complex | |
Normally you would the all your Formats (.ps1xml files) in a dedicated subfolder within you PowerShell module folder, | |
and include them via the module manifest. | |
I personally recommend to use the subfolder named "Formats" in your module folder. | |
In this case the sample below would be included in the manifest like this: | |
FormatsToProcess = @("Formats/MyProcessListView.format.ps1xml") | |
Please note: the .format. part in the name is not required, it is some of my personal preferences. | |
#> | |
#region ps1xmlCleanup | |
# Format File name and Path | |
$FormatFile = 'MyProcessListView.format.ps1xml' | |
if (Test-Path -Path $FormatFile -ErrorAction SilentlyContinue) | |
{ | |
$null = (Remove-Item -Path $FormatFile -Force -Confirm:$false) | |
} | |
#endregion ps1xmlCleanup | |
#region ps1xmlHandler | |
# Create the ps1xml content in memory | |
$FormatData = @' | |
<?xml version="1.0" encoding="utf-8" ?> | |
<Configuration> | |
<ViewDefinitions> | |
<View> | |
<Name>MyProcessListViewTable</Name> | |
<ViewSelectedBy> | |
<TypeName>MyProcessListView</TypeName> | |
</ViewSelectedBy> | |
<ListControl> | |
<ListEntries> | |
<ListEntry> | |
<ListItems> | |
<ListItem> | |
<PropertyName>Name</PropertyName> | |
</ListItem> | |
<ListItem> | |
<PropertyName>Id</PropertyName> | |
</ListItem> | |
<ListItem> | |
<PropertyName>CPU</PropertyName> | |
</ListItem> | |
</ListItems> | |
</ListEntry> | |
</ListEntries> | |
</ListControl> | |
</View> | |
</ViewDefinitions> | |
</Configuration> | |
'@ | |
# Write the ps1xml file | |
$FormatData | Set-Content -Path $FormatFile -Force | |
# Free-up the memory | |
$FormatData = $null | |
# Use the ps1xml format file | |
Update-FormatData -AppendPath $FormatFile | |
#endregion ps1xmlHandler | |
#endregion ps1xmlDemo | |
# Cleanup | |
$ProcessList = $null | |
# Gather the Info | |
$ProcessList = Get-Process | ForEach-Object -Process { | |
[PSCustomObject]@{ | |
PSTypeName = 'MyProcessListView' | |
Name = $_.Name | |
Id = $_.Id | |
PriorityClass = $_.PriorityClass | |
FileVersion = $_.FileVersion | |
Path = $_.Path | |
Company = $_.Company | |
CPU = $_.CPU | |
ProductVersion = $_.ProductVersion | |
Description = $_.Description | |
Product = $_.Product | |
ProcessName = $_.ProcessName | |
} | |
} | |
# Dump the Report | |
$ProcessList | |
#region ps1xmlCleanup | |
if (Test-Path -Path $FormatFile -ErrorAction SilentlyContinue) | |
{ | |
Remove-Item -Path $FormatFile -Force -Confirm:$false | |
} | |
# Free-up the memory | |
$FormatFile = $null | |
#endregion ps1xmlCleanup | |
# Free-up the memory | |
$ProcessList = $null | |
#region GarbageCollection | |
[GC]::Collect() | |
[GC]::WaitForPendingFinalizers() | |
#endregion GarbageCollection | |
} | |
Get-MyProcessFive | |
Get-MyProcessFive | Select-Object -Property * | |
Get-MyProcessFive | Get-Member |
